+// Detailed description with usage guidelines for the DocumentMetadataTool
+const toolDescription = `Extracts and modifies metadata from documents in the same Freeform view as the ChatBox.
+This tool helps you work with document properties, understand available fields, and edit document metadata.
+
+The Dash document system organizes fields in two locations:
+1. Layout documents: contain visual properties like position, dimensions, and appearance
+2. Data documents: contain the actual content and document-specific data
+
+This tool provides the following capabilities:
+- Get metadata from all documents in the current Freeform view
+- Get metadata from a specific document
+- Edit metadata fields on documents (in either layout or data documents)
+- List all available documents in the current view
+- Understand which fields are stored where (layout vs data document)
+- Get detailed information about all available document fields`;
+
+// Extensive usage guidelines for the tool
+const citationRules = `USAGE GUIDELINES:
+To GET document metadata:
+- Use action="get" with optional documentId to return metadata for one or all documents
+- Returns field values, field definitions, and location information (layout vs data document)
+
+To EDIT document metadata:
+- Use action="edit" with required documentId, fieldName, and fieldValue parameters
+- Optionally specify documentLocation="layout"|"data"|"auto" (default is "auto")
+- The tool will determine the correct document location automatically unless specified
+- Field names can be provided with or without leading underscores (e.g., both "width" and "_width" work)
+- Common fields like "width" and "height" are automatically mapped to "_width" and "_height"
+- Numeric values are accepted for appropriate fields (width, height, etc.)
+- The tool will apply the edit to the correct document (layout or data)
+
+To LIST available documents:
+- Use action="list" to get a simple list of all documents in the current view
+- This is useful when you need to identify documents before getting details or editing them
+
+Editing fields follows these rules:
+1. If documentLocation is specified, the field is modified in that location
+2. If documentLocation="auto", the tool checks if the field exists on layout or data document first
+3. If the field doesn't exist in either document, it's added to the location specified or layout document by default
+4. Fields with leading underscores are automatically handled correctly
+
+Examples:
+- To list all documents: { action: "list" }
+- To get all document metadata: { action: "get" }
+- To get metadata for a specific document: { action: "get", documentId: "doc123" }
+- To edit a field: { action: "edit", documentId: "doc123", fieldName: "backgroundColor", fieldValue: "#ff0000" }
+- To edit a width property: { action: "edit", documentId: "doc123", fieldName: "width", fieldValue: 300 }
+- To edit a field in the data document: { action: "edit", documentId: "doc123", fieldName: "text", fieldValue: "New content", documentLocation: "data" }`;
